About the Centre of Hardware Assurance (CHA) The vision of Centre of Hardware Assurance (CHA) is to be the National Centre of Excellence for Hardware Assurance. The mission of CHA is to provide analysis capabilities from non-invasive to invasive techniques in vulnerability assessment, forensics and certification of hardware devices and components. CHA comprises three main research groups: the Hardware Analysis team (HA), Circuit Analysis (CA) team, and Physical Analysis & Cryptographic Engineering (PACE) team. The HA team focuses on developing new techniques using state-of-the-art failure analysis tools for package and chip access, imaging and security assessment. The CA team researches the design and development of advanced algorithms and tools for automatic and efficient analysis of VLSI digital integrated circuits, utilizing deep learning techniques for better adaptability and productivity. The PACE team aims to advance side-channel and fault analysis techniques for hardware security analysis.

This position is under the PACE team.

Key Purpose of the Role Technological infrastructure and silicon chips are foundational to a nation’s economy and security. The proliferation of hardware IP and IoT—including vehicle networking, smart grids, and medical devices—has introduced complex security vulnerabilities. Integrated circuits, FPGAs, and non-volatile memories face increasing threats from malicious actors. Ensuring the security of these systems is critical.

Hardware security establishes trust and authenticity through secure design, access control, and communication. This role addresses these challenges by securing embedded systems against classical attacks and emerging quantum threats. You will evaluate and implement security architectures, including future-proof Post-Quantum Cryptography (PQC) and Quantum Key Distribution (QKD), to ensure cryptographic agility within silicon. This work aims to protect critical infrastructure from future decryption risks and maintain a robust hardware root of trust.
